Output 80e228e6dff4e6d15b3a6e2dee7e3cdf33e2b7a2e6f52cd94fdb465a6bde7b1b:5

value
17330444
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4faa9ce8d7405bf66b4659c786224e62f77a14e4 OP_EQUAL
address
38xFh6K7LAHPRSz4U7swyS5sseGPPvQkPc
transaction
80e228e6dff4e6d15b3a6e2dee7e3cdf33e2b7a2e6f52cd94fdb465a6bde7b1b
confirmations
491873
spent
true